Timing Your Shifts



Shift timing mastery is vital for maximizing bike efficiency and boosting the riding experience. Correctly timed changes make certain that the engine runs within its optimal power band, which is important for preserving control, accomplishing smooth acceleration, and making sure the long life of the bike. Cyclists must develop an intuitive sense of when to change equipments, which includes comprehending the partnership in between engine changes per min (RPM) and rate.


To grasp shift timing, pay attention to the engine's sound and feel, as these provide crucial hints regarding when to alter gears. When the engine comes close to the upper range of its power band without getting to the redline, the suitable change point typically takes place - motocross gear nz. Shifting as well early can cause an absence of power, while shifting far too late may create unneeded engine pressure


In addition, road problems and riding design influence change timing. In urban settings, smoother and more constant changes might be essential to navigate traffic effectively. In comparison, during freeway riding, fewer changes at higher rates can be more suitable. Exercising in diverse atmospheres will certainly boost your ability to time changes precisely, inevitably elevating your riding experience to a professional degree.

Techniques for Smooth Transitions



Accomplishing smooth equipment shifts is basic to boosting the riding experience and ensuring the longevity of a motorcycle's transmission system. Appropriate equipment moving not only adds to a seamless adventure however also minimizes wear and tear on the mechanical parts. To master the art of smooth shifts, motorcyclists must concentrate on a couple of key strategies.

First of all, comprehending the timing of equipment shifts is vital. Bikers must pay attention to the engine's pitch, which offers acoustic signs indicating the optimum minute to transform gears. Shifting too late or as well very early can interfere with the bike's balance and affect efficiency.


Secondly, clutch control plays an essential duty. Involving and disengaging the clutch smoothly requires method. The clutch lever must be released slowly, permitting a smooth transfer of power from the engine to the wheels without triggering a shock or sudden movement.
